Spiffy cool thing I found in the trash- no really!
Anyone remember the meth lab they found across the street? And they locked down the house and it went into foreclosure and overgrew with weeds? Yeah- they finally stripped all the icky out of it and must be planning to sell because yesterday I came home from work and everything that had been left in the house was now out on the lawn.
Furniture, BBQ's, bags of stuff, aquariums, toys, etc....I rolled my eyes at the mess-and the kid down the block going through it. But when we got back from some errands I decided what the hell, and went over to see myself. Our neighbor (from Belarus) told me all the good stuff was gone-I could see the BBQ's were gone at least....but I went to look anyway. Most of the finds were fun but not fabulous-a coffee table with matching end table in great shape. Two aquariums- one of which is huge-and both in perfect shape just need cleaning. A dresser we can clean and paint for Ian. A painting Ian thinks is quite spiffy, and two matted and framed pencil sketches of Denver in the "old days" (ok, these are also very cool and I am giving them to my dad)- But under some bags full of junk-buried and lying on its side in the weeds was this- ![]() Squeeeee!!! I knew it was a sewing table- grokked that right off, and it was HEAVY when I lifted it. But then I got home and opened it up and just freaked out at my find- ![]() The original instructions book too- 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() Squeeeee!!!! According to what research I have done this model (15k88) was made between the 30's to the 50's. I think mine must be a 40's or 50's style due to the electric cord and light. I is a happy trash picker! ![]() (will take some better pictures...urgh-was in a hurry and blurred them. This thing is well oiled and prolly still works. Big box full of accessories too!) |

Great find. I hate to be a party pooper though (yeah, me, I hate it) and ask if you're certain the stuff out in the yard was there for the taking.
When I was a kid a similar thing happened (not a drug house but the contents of an abandoned house put out in the lawn for two days) and it turned out there'd just been a gap between the people paid to come empty the house and the people paid to come determine if anything was worth selling. (The first group pretty much just left everything in a giant pile in the front yard.) Police eventually ended up involved trying to recover crap from half the houses in the neighborhood. |
